Informacje o stanowisku
Wymagania techniczne:
- Minimum 5 lat doświadczenia w programowaniu backendowym w Java 17+;
- Praktyczna znajomość frameworka Spring, w szczególności Spring Boot 2/3;
- Zaawansowana znajomość i doświadczenie w pracy z Apache Kafka (Consumer, Producer, Kafka Stream, Kafka Connect);
- Znajomość wzorców architektury mikroserwisów;
- Pojęcia związane z Domain-Driven Design (architektura heksagonalna, bounded context);
- Znajomość najlepszych praktyk projektowania i zabezpieczania interfejsów API REST;
- Umiejętność stosowania wzorców projektowych;
- Doświadczenie z narzędziami CI/CD (GitLab-CI, Argo-CD) oraz systemami kontroli wersji (GitLab/Git);
- Praktyczna znajomość Dockera i Kubernetesa;
- Znajomość baz danych oraz modelowania (SQL, PostgreSQL, Oracle);
- Doświadczenie w pracy w metodykach Agile/SCRUM;
- Znajomość języka angielskiego na poziomie B2.
Kompetencje miękkie:
- Dobra organizacja pracy, samodzielność i dbałość o szczegóły;
- Umiejętność analizy, syntezy oraz aktywnego słuchania;
- Doskonałe umiejętności komunikacyjne i zdolność pracy w zespole.
,[Przeprowadzanie analiz technicznych i analiz wpływu na rozwój sytuacji,, Projektowanie i rozwijanie rozwiązań zgodnie z dobrymi praktykami rozwojowymi, , Odpowiedzialność za jakość kodu i zgodność ze standardami rozwoju. , Udzielanie wsparcia zespołom w fazach odbioru, , Przeprowadzanie analiz incydentów w celu wsparcia zespołów operacyjnych i w razie potrzeby podejmowanie działań naprawczych). , Wkład w plany działania w zakresie technologii i ciągłe doskonalenie, Requirements: Java, Kafka, Spring Boot, Apache Kafka, SQL, Docker, Microservices, CI/CD, Spring, Domain-driven design, API, REST API, GitLab, Git, PostgreSQL, Oracle Tools: Agile, Scrum.
Praca WrocławWrocław - Oferty pracy w okolicznych lokalizacjach